CVE-2022-3344
A flaw was found in the KVM's AMD nested virtualization SVM. A malicious L1 guest could purposely fail to intercept the shutdown of a cooperative nested guest L2, possibly leading to a page fault and kernel panic in the host L0. USN-5683-1: Linux kernel (IBM) vulnerabilities
It was discovered that the framebuffer driver on the Linux kernel did not verify size limits when changing font or screen size, leading to an out-of- bounds write.
